What does my Tritype mean?

What does my Tritype mean?

The term Tritype® refers to a 27-point typing system that is an advanced and more specific application of the Enneagram that was created and coined by Enneagram teacher, researcher, and coach, Katherine Chernick Fauvre.

How do you identify a Tritype?

To more fully understand Tritype®, one needs to look beyond the three types. Recognizing that each type uses three types is still the starting point, but to identify one’s Tritype®, one needs to evaluate what happens when those three types merge to create a new type unto itself.

What is a 4w3 Enneagram?

What is an Enneagram type 4 wing 3 (The Enthusiast)? People with an enneagram type four wing three personality tend to identify most with the type four, but may share some traits with the type three. They are creative, energetic, and productive in their behavior. They are generally more sociable than other four types.

What are instinctual variants?

The instinctual variants of the enneagram, the self-preservation, sexual and social instincts. In addition to the Enneagram type, people are also considered to be one of three instinctual variants (also called subtypes).

Does Tritype have wings?

TL;DR: Tritypes don’t have wings. One’s main type and wing already connect one to the three triads through (dis)integration.

How does the dominant type use tritypes?

The ego always uses the strategies of all three types in unison in a rapid, repeating, hierarchical order throughout the day. The dominant type will continuously deploy the other two types in the Tritype® to make decisions and solve problems.
